Default FAST intake and NW TB results

I replaced my LS6 intake and stock TB with a FAST 90mm intake and Nick Williams TB on my 2000 C5 A4. I went to the dyno yesterday and picked up 17 HP and 18 TQ. My car has a stock short block with ported heads, camshaft, etc. Tuning was very involved, but the car idles better now than it did with the stock TB and LS6 intake.
